news 2026/5/26 14:36:34

代码整洁之道中文版:编程规范终极指南与最佳实践

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
代码整洁之道中文版:编程规范终极指南与最佳实践

代码整洁之道中文版:编程规范终极指南与最佳实践

【免费下载链接】Clean-Code-zh《代码整洁之道》中文翻译项目地址: https://gitcode.com/gh_mirrors/cl/Clean-Code-zh

在当今快速发展的软件开发领域,编写高质量、易维护的代码已成为每个程序员必备的核心技能。Clean-Code-zh项目为中文开发者带来了《代码整洁之道》的完整中文翻译,通过系统化的编程规范指南和代码质量优化策略,帮助开发者从基础命名规则到高级系统设计全面提升编码水平。

🎯 项目核心价值解析

全面覆盖代码整洁知识体系:从简单的变量命名到复杂的系统架构设计,项目通过17个精心编排的章节,为开发者构建了完整的代码质量提升路径。每个章节都配有实际应用场景的代码示例,将抽象的编程理念转化为具体可操作的实践指南。

本土化学习体验优化:项目不仅提供了准确流畅的中文翻译,还充分考虑了中文开发者的学习习惯和思维模式,让复杂的编程概念变得更加亲切易懂。

🚀 快速启动与学习指南

要开始学习代码整洁之道,只需简单几步即可搭建本地学习环境:

git clone https://gitcode.com/gh_mirrors/cl/Clean-Code-zh.git cd Clean-Code-zh/ yarn docs:dev

访问本地开发服务器后,即可在浏览器中沉浸式学习所有章节内容。

💡 实用编程技巧精选

项目中最具价值的部分在于将理论知识与实际开发场景紧密结合。比如在命名规范章节中,通过对比常见的不良命名习惯与推荐的清晰命名方式,直观展示了命名对代码可读性的重要影响。

📊 代码质量提升路径

基础规范建立:从变量命名、函数设计到注释编写,构建坚实的代码整洁基础。

中级技巧掌握:学习错误处理、边界条件处理等进阶编程技能。

高级架构思维:掌握系统设计原则和架构模式,提升整体代码质量。

🔍 与其他资源对比优势

相比于直接阅读英文原版,Clean-Code-zh项目消除了语言障碍,让开发者能够专注于技术内容本身。项目还根据中文语境对部分示例进行了优化,使其更符合国内开发环境的实际情况。

📋 技术环境要求

项目基于现代化的技术栈构建,推荐使用Node.js环境配合yarn包管理器,确保最佳的学习和阅读体验。部署过程简单明了,适合各种技术背景的开发者快速上手。

🌟 学习收获预期

通过系统学习项目内容,开发者将能够:

  • 建立规范的代码编写习惯
  • 提升代码的可读性和可维护性
  • 掌握系统化的代码重构技巧
  • 培养良好的软件设计思维

🎓 适用人群分析

初级开发者:建立正确的编程习惯,避免常见编码误区。

中级程序员:深化对代码质量的理解,提升技术架构能力。

资深工程师:回顾和检验编码规范,为团队制定代码标准提供参考。

项目内容结构清晰,从基础概念到高级技巧层层递进,为不同水平的开发者提供了个性化的学习路径。通过实践项目中的指导原则,你将能够编写出更加优雅、健壮且易于维护的代码,显著提升个人和团队的开发效率。

【免费下载链接】Clean-Code-zh《代码整洁之道》中文翻译项目地址: https://gitcode.com/gh_mirrors/cl/Clean-Code-zh

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/26 10:50:53

Smithbox完全指南:5分钟掌握游戏修改的核心技巧

Smithbox完全指南:5分钟掌握游戏修改的核心技巧 【免费下载链接】Smithbox Smithbox is a modding tool for Elden Ring, Armored Core VI, Sekiro, Dark Souls 3, Dark Souls 2, Dark Souls, Bloodborne and Demons Souls. 项目地址: https://gitcode.com/gh_mir…

作者头像 李华
网站建设 2026/5/23 17:14:44

音乐自由之路:网易云云盘增强脚本深度体验

音乐自由之路:网易云云盘增强脚本深度体验 【免费下载链接】myuserscripts 油猴脚本:网易云音乐:云盘歌曲快传(含周杰伦),歌曲下载,转存云盘,云盘匹配纠正,听歌量打卡,本地上传云盘 咪咕音乐:歌曲下载 项目地址: https://gitcode.com/gh_mirrors/my/myuserscripts…

作者头像 李华
网站建设 2026/5/20 21:04:05

Qwen3-VL-WEBUI智能办公:文档解析系统部署

Qwen3-VL-WEBUI智能办公:文档解析系统部署 1. 引言 随着大模型技术的不断演进,多模态能力已成为智能办公系统的核心竞争力。阿里云最新推出的 Qwen3-VL-WEBUI 正是面向企业级智能文档处理场景的一体化解决方案。该系统基于阿里开源的视觉语言大模型 Qw…

作者头像 李华
网站建设 2026/5/20 11:17:03

3000字揭秘:SQL优化如何让查询速度提升10倍

3000字揭秘:SQL优化如何让查询速度提升10倍在数字化转型的浪潮中,企业级数据库日均处理量突破千万级已成常态。然而据2025年《全球数据库性能白皮书》披露,高达89%的生产环境慢查询问题源于SQL语句低效,其中65%的案例可通过系统性…

作者头像 李华
网站建设 2026/5/25 17:45:49

Qwen3-VL-WEBUI版本管理:多模型共存部署教程

Qwen3-VL-WEBUI版本管理:多模型共存部署教程 1. 背景与需求分析 1.1 视觉语言模型的演进趋势 随着多模态AI技术的快速发展,视觉-语言模型(Vision-Language Models, VLMs)已从简单的图文匹配发展为具备复杂推理、代理交互和跨模…

作者头像 李华
网站建设 2026/5/20 11:18:06

Qwen3-VL架构创新:MoE设计解析

Qwen3-VL架构创新:MoE设计解析 1. 技术背景与问题提出 随着多模态大模型在视觉理解、语言生成和跨模态推理能力上的持续演进,传统密集型架构在计算效率与模型扩展性方面逐渐显现出瓶颈。尤其是在处理高分辨率图像、长视频序列和复杂GUI交互任务时&…

作者头像 李华